## Summary

The procurement process led by Stockton on Tees Borough Council involves the establishment of a framework agreement for building-based Supported Living Services for adults with learning disabilities, autism, and mental health support needs. This contract, titled "Framework for Supported Living Services for Adults (Phase 1)," focuses on two key schemes: Acorn House and Kirkdale House, located in the Stockton-on-Tees area (region UKC11). The process has progressed from the planning stage to the award stage, with contracts awarded as of February 2026. The open procurement method utilised by Stockton on Tees Borough Council is designed to encourage participation from a wide range of providers and is managed under the legal basis UKPGA 2023/54. Key dates include the standstill period ending on 2nd March 2026, a planned contract commencement on 1st April 2026, and a maximum extension until 31st March 2031.

## Notice

Supported Living Services for adult individuals with Learning Disabilities, Autism and/or Mental Health Support Needs

### Lot Information

Acorn House

Building based Supported Living containing 14 tenancies for people with Standard support needs. The setting contains communal areas accessed by all tenants. Required services are set out in a detailed Service Specification and a sample of Pen Pictures relating to current tenants

Options: None

Renewal: 2 x options to extend by 12 months, conditional on satisfactory performance of services

Kirkdale House

Building based Supported Living containing 23 tenancies for people with Complex support needs. The setting contains communal areas accessed by all tenants. Required services are set out in a detailed Service Specification and a sample of Pen Pictures relating to current tenants

Options: None

Renewal: 2 x options to extend by 12 months, conditional on satisfactory performance of services
